Re: FreeFileSync restores deleted files at the target directory

In filesystem like NTFS, each file have a file ID, reside inside the MFT file record of each file, no matter how you change or move the file on the same NTFS volume, the file ID would remain the same. FreeFileSync use the file ID provided by the filesystem and store it into the database file sync.ff...

Bug Report - Incomplete %ComputerName%

The name of my laptop is currently named "ASUS-VIVIOBOOK-S14", but when I use %ComputerName% as path it would become "ASUS-VIVIOBOOK-".

I am currently using Windows 11 (Version: 23H2) x86_64
